What Is SaaS Design?

SaaS design, also known as Software as a Service design, refers to the process of creating user-centered software products that are delivered through the cloud. Unlike traditional software, SaaS products are accessed through a web browser and do not require installation or maintenance on the user's device.

What Are The Benefits of Good SaaS Design And Why Is It Important?

Good SaaS design enhances the overall user experience by creating intuitive and user-friendly interfaces, making it easier for users to navigate the software and accomplish their tasks efficiently.

By focusing on user-centric design, SaaS products provide a seamless and enjoyable experience, leading to increased customer loyalty and retention.

Creating a well designed SaaS product is essential for driving business growth, attracting more users, generating positive reviews and enhancing revenue. It also plays a significant role in differentiating the product from competitors in the market.

What Are The Fundamental Elements of SaaS Design?

There are several fundamental elements that contribute to effective SaaS design.

User Interface (UI) Design

The UI design covers the visual and interactive components of the software, incorporating elements like buttons, menus and forms that facilitate user interaction with the product.

User Experience (UX) Design

UX design focuses on the overall experience of the user when interacting with the software. It involves understanding user needs, conducting user research and designing interfaces that are intuitive and user-friendly.

Onboarding

Onboarding refers to the process of introducing new users to the SaaS product and helping them get started. A well-designed onboarding experience ensures that users can easily understand and navigate the software.

Gamification

Gamification involves incorporating game-like elements into the SaaS product to engage and motivate users. This can include features such as rewards, achievements and progress tracking.

What Are The Basic Concepts of SaaS Design?

In SaaS design, there are several basic concepts that designers should consider.

Simplicity

Keeping the design simple and avoiding unnecessary complexity ensures that users can easily understand and use the software.

Usability

Usability focuses on making the software easy to use and navigate. This includes elements such as clear labels, logical flow and intuitive interactions.

Consistency

Maintaining consistency in design elements and patterns throughout the software creates a cohesive and familiar user experience.

Accessibility

Designing for accessibility ensures that the software is usable by individuals with disabilities. This includes considerations such as color contrast, keyboard navigation and screen reader compatibility.
